Webin the left colon, one with poor bowel preparation having a concentration of 4.1%, which is close to the explosive level. No trace of either hydrogen or meth- ane was however found in the transverse colon or cecum. A colonoscopy (koe-lun-OS-kuh-pee) is an exam used to look for changes — such as swollen, irritated tissues, polyps or cancer — in the large intestine (colon) and rectum.
